Copy YouWebIt in any directory, run it. You are browsing a website on your desktop.

How it works?

YouWebIt start a WebServer in the starting Directory, then it start default web browser.

  • No installation needed
  • No specific requirement needed
  • No configuration needed
  • No technical knowledge needed
  • No internet connection needed
YouWebIt search for a frequently used start page name in the current directory then launch your default web browser. YouWebIt search for index.html, default.html, default.aspx... then it search for .htm, .html, .aspx but it's possible to specify a specific filename by using the "Save config" tray icon menu item.

Technical info

YouWebIt use ASP.Net development server (WebDev.WebHost.dll). WebDev.WebHost.dll is embedded as YouWebIt resource. Thank to Scott Handselman article that enable YouWebIt to use WebDev.WebHost.dd without Visual Studio installed.
